Поделиться через


NDIS_STATUS_PM_WAKE_REASON

Указание состояния NDIS_STATUS_PM_WAKE_REASON содержит сведения о событии пробуждения, созданном сетевым адаптером.

Замечания

Начиная с NDIS 6.30, драйвер минипорта выдает состояние NDIS о состоянии NDIS_STATUS_PM_WAKE_REASON. Это указание состояния уведомляет NDIS и переопределяет драйверы о причине события пробуждения, созданного сетевым адаптером.

Если минипорт-драйвер поддерживает этот тип индикатора состояния, драйвер минипорта должен выдавать NDIS_STATUS_PM_WAKE_REASON состояние, если сетевой адаптер создал сигнал пробуждения. Драйвер делает это при обработке запроса набора OID OID_PNP_SET_POWER для перехода адаптера в состояние полной мощности.

Когда минипорт-драйвер указывает это состояние, он задает StatusBuffer член структуры NDIS_STATUS_INDICATION указателем на структуру NDIS_PM_WAKE_REASON.

Дополнительные сведения о том, как выдавать признаки NDIS_STATUS_PM_WAKE_REASON, см. в сведений о состоянии причины пробуждения NDIS.

Требования

Версия

Поддерживается в NDIS 6.30 и более поздних версиях.

Заголовок

Ndis.h (include Ndis.h)

См. также


NDIS_PM_WAKE_REASON

NDIS_STATUS_INDICATION